We don't know anything for sure yet, but some people speculate … WebSymptoms of Morton’s neuroma get worse over time. These symptoms include: Sharp, stinging or burning pain between the toes when you stand or walk. Swelling between the toes. Tingling (feeling pins and needles) and numbness in your foot. Some treatment options that a doctor may recommend include: steroid injections... WebHeel pain is a common foot and ankle problem. Pain may occur underneath the heel or behind it. Many conditions can cause pain in the heels, including: Plantar fasciitis. Achilles or flexor tendonitis/tendonosis. Bone spurs. Sever’s disease (mostly in children 8-14 years old). Bursitis. Stress fractures.
